Global waterproofing membrane market size was valued at USD 396 million in 2024. The market is projected to grow from USD 414 million in 2025 to USD 549 million by 2032, exhibiting a CAGR of 4.9% during the forecast period.

Waterproofing membranes are specialized construction materials designed to prevent water infiltration into building structures. These flexible sheets or coatings create impermeable barriers that protect foundations, roofs, basements, and walls from moisture damage. The membranes come in various forms including bituminous, polymer-modified, and liquid-applied systems, with bitumen holding the dominant 69% market share due to its cost-effectiveness and proven performance in harsh weather conditions.

The market growth is driven by increasing construction activities, stricter building codes for waterproofing, and rising awareness about structural protection. Commercial applications account for 39% of demand, fueled by large-scale infrastructure projects. However, the industry faces challenges from fluctuating raw material prices and the need for skilled installation. Leading players like SOPREMA, Sika, and GAF Materials are expanding their product portfolios through technological innovations in polymer-modified membranes, responding to the growing demand for durable and eco-friendly solutions in the construction sector.

➤ Market Overview & Regional Analysis

North America

The North American waterproofing membrane market is driven by strict building codes and a strong emphasis on sustainable construction practices. The U.S. accounts for the majority of demand, with waterproofing solutions being widely used in commercial and infrastructure projects. Recent hurricanes and flooding events have increased awareness about water damage prevention, boosting demand for high-performance membranes. The market is characterized by a preference for advanced polymer-based membranes (TPO, EPDM) over traditional bitumen products due to their durability and environmental benefits. Key players like GAF Materials and Carlisle dominate the landscape, investing heavily in R&D for innovative solutions.

Europe

Europe maintains a technologically advanced waterproofing membrane market with strong growth in green building applications. Germany and France lead regional demand, driven by rigorous EU construction standards and renovation wave initiatives targeting energy efficiency. The market shows increasing preference for cold-applied membranes that reduce VOC emissions during installation. Manufacturers are focusing on developing membranes compatible with photovoltaic roofing systems to support the region's renewable energy transition. While bitumen membranes still hold substantial market share due to cost-effectiveness, PVC and TPO variants are gaining traction in premium construction segments.

Asia-Pacific

As the fastest-growing regional market, Asia-Pacific accounts for over 40% of global waterproofing membrane demand, led by China's massive infrastructure development and India's urban housing boom. While price-sensitive markets still rely heavily on bitumen membranes, there's growing adoption of advanced polymer membranes in flagship projects. Japan and South Korea demonstrate more sophisticated demand patterns, favoring high-performance products for earthquake-resistant construction. The region faces challenges with substandard products in some markets, though quality consciousness is improving with multinational players expanding local manufacturing.

South America

The South American market shows moderate growth potential, with Brazil dominating regional demand. Infrastructure projects related to the 2024-2030 national development plans are expected to drive membrane adoption, particularly for transportation and utility applications. Economic volatility affects project timelines, creating demand fluctuations. While basic asphalt membranes dominate, awareness about advanced waterproofing systems is growing among architects and developers in major cities. The market suffers from fragmented local production and inconsistent quality standards, though multinational brands are gradually expanding their presence through strategic partnerships.

Middle East & Africa

This emerging market is characterized by extreme climate conditions that necessitate robust waterproofing solutions. Gulf Cooperation Council countries lead demand, with mega-projects like NEOM driving premium membrane adoption. The region shows unique requirements for membranes that can withstand high temperatures and UV exposure. While the market remains price-conscious, there's growing acceptance of value-added membrane systems for critical infrastructure. Africa presents untapped potential, though market development is hampered by limited technical expertise and reliance on imported products. Recent focus on affordable housing in nations like Egypt is creating new opportunities for cost-effective waterproofing solutions.

➤ Challenges & Restraints

Fluctuating Raw Material Prices to Constrain Market Expansion

The waterproofing membrane market faces significant challenges from volatile raw material prices, particularly for petroleum-based products like bitumen and synthetic polymers. Price fluctuations in crude oil directly impact the production costs of bituminous membranes, which account for 69% of the market share. Manufacturers often struggle to pass these cost increases to customers, leading to margin pressures. The polymer segment is similarly affected by unpredictable supply chain disruptions and geopolitical factors influencing raw material availability.

Technical Limitations in Extreme Climate Conditions Pose Application Challenges

While waterproofing membranes offer excellent performance in most conditions, they face technical challenges in extreme environments that test their durability and effectiveness. In regions with temperature variations exceeding 60°C annually, membrane materials experience accelerated aging and reduced service life. Similarly, areas with high UV exposure require specialized formulations to prevent degradation. The market must address these technical limitations through material innovations to expand applications in harsh climatic regions.

Labor Intensive Installation Processes

Proper installation of waterproofing membranes requires skilled labor and quality control measures. The shortage of trained professionals in many regions leads to improper installations, causing performance issues that negatively impact market perception and adoption rates.

Challenges in Retrofitting Applications

The growing market for building renovation and retrofitting presents opportunities but also significant challenges for membrane applications. Existing structures often have complex geometries and hidden defects that complicate membrane installation. The need for surface preparation and compatibility with existing materials adds complexity to retrofit projects, sometimes discouraging property owners from adopting membrane solutions.

Technological Innovations in Material Science

The industry is witnessing significant advancements in polymer technologies that are extending membrane performance characteristics. Self-healing membranes incorporating microencapsulated polymers can automatically repair minor punctures, while new formulations of TPO and HDPE membranes offer improved UV resistance for exposed applications. The integration of nanotechnology has produced membranes with enhanced tensile strength and flexibility, crucial for structures experiencing seismic activity or settling. These innovations are particularly relevant for the residential sector, where homeowners increasingly prioritize long-term protection against water damage.

The global waterproofing membrane market exhibits a dynamic competitive environment, characterized by the presence of both established multinational corporations and emerging regional players. GAF Materials and SOPREMA dominate the industry, collectively holding around 30% of the total market share in 2024. These companies maintain their leadership through extensive product portfolios, strong R&D capabilities, and global distribution networks.

Sika AG and Carlisle Companies Inc. have significantly strengthened their positions through recent acquisitions and technological advancements. Sika's acquisition of MBCC Group in 2023 expanded its waterproofing solutions portfolio, while Carlisle continues to invest in sustainable roofing and waterproofing systems to meet growing environmental regulations.
